Преобразование запроса Oracle в Postgresql - PullRequest
1 голос
/ 11 апреля 2011

На самом деле у меня есть какой-то oracle-запрос, который касается таблиц базы данных oracle по умолчаниюЭто работает в оракуле.Теперь я хочу выполнить эти запросы в моей базе данных postgresql.Как правильно это сделать ....?

Для некоторых запросов я могу преобразовать oracle в postgresql следующим образом.

example 1: 

Oracle : Select * from dba_users  ; 
Equal Posgresql query is : select * from pg_users ; 

example 2: 
oracle : select * from dba_role ; 
Equal Postgrsql query is : select * from pg_roles

Мне нужно преобразовать много запросов, которые должны работать в postgres.Есть ли инструмент для конвертации ...?

Спасибо

1 Ответ

1 голос
/ 14 апреля 2011

Насколько мне известно, не существует универсального инструмента, который бы исправил все ваши проблемы, но информация в http://wiki.postgresql.org/wiki/Converting_from_other_Databases_to_PostgreSQL#Oracle должна помочь вам пролистать ее вручную.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...